Required Ingredients

For the Banana Rice Krispie Treats

  • 4 ยฝ cups Rice Krispies cereal
  • 24 vanilla wafer cookies
    • Break 14 into pieces to mix in
    • Reserve 10 for topping
  • 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 10 ounces mini marshmallows
  • 1.7 ounces (half of a 3.4 oz box) instant banana pudding mix

For the Vanilla Glaze

  • โ…“ cup powdered sugar
  • 1 tablespoon heavy cream or milk
  • ยฝ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Optional: add 1โ€“2 teaspoons more cream/milk if glaze is too thick

Tip: To make a larger batch in a 9ร—13-inch pan, double the ingredients and use the full box of banana pudding mix.


Step-by-Step Directions

Banana Pudding Rice Krispie Treats

  1. Grease an extra-large mixing bowl and an 8-inch square baking pan with butter or non-stick spray.
  2. Pour the cereal into the greased mixing bowl.
  3. Break 14 vanilla wafers into small pieces and toss them into the cereal. Reserve the remaining 10 for topping.
  4. Cut the butter into chunks and melt in a medium saucepan over low heat.
  5. Once butter begins to melt, add marshmallows and sprinkle in banana pudding mix. Stir to combine.
  6. Stir frequently until about 75% of marshmallows have melted. Then remove from heat and continue stirring to fully melt with residual heat.
  7. Pour the banana marshmallow mixture over the cereal and cookies. Stir until well coated.
  8. Transfer the mixture to the greased baking pan. Gently press into an even layerโ€”do not press too hard.
  9. Top with the remaining broken cookie pieces while the mixture is still warm.
  10. Let rest for 30 minutes at room temperature.

Vanilla Glaze

  1. In a small bowl, stir together powdered sugar, vanilla extract, and cream or milk until smooth.
  2. If glaze is too thick, add cream/milk ยฝ teaspoon at a time until it reaches drizzle consistency.
  3. Once treats are set, cut into 12 rectangles or 16 squares.
  4. Drizzle glaze over the top using a spoon or a zip-top bag with the corner snipped.
  5. Allow glaze to firm up for 30 minutes before serving or storing.

Common Mistakes To Avoid & How to Perfect the Recipe

Achieving the perfect banana pudding rice krispie treats comes down to avoiding these common pitfalls. Each small detail makes a big difference in texture, flavor, and ease of preparation.

Mistake: Overheating the Marshmallows

Why it matters: Excess heat can caramelize the sugars, resulting in hard, dry bars.

Solution: Melt over low heat and remove when 75% melted. Stir with residual heat to finish.

Mistake: Pressing the Mixture Too Firmly

Why it matters: Over-compression makes the treats dense and tough.

Solution: Press gently and evenly. Use a buttered spatula or parchment to help spread.

Mistake: Not Greasing the Pan or Tools

Why it matters: The mixture will stick and be hard to remove or clean up.

Solution: Coat the pan, spatula, and bowl with butter or non-stick spray.

Mistake: Waiting Too Long to Add Topping Cookies

Why it matters: The mixture firms up quickly and the cookies wonโ€™t adhere properly.

Solution: Add reserved cookie pieces immediately after spreading the mixture into the pan.

Mistake: Using Too Much Banana Pudding Mix

Why it matters: Overpowering flavor or overly firm texture can result.

Solution: Use exactly half the box (1.7 oz) for an 8-inch pan or full box for 9ร—13-inch batch.

Mistake: Glaze Too Thick or Too Runny

Why it matters: The glaze wonโ€™t drizzle nicely or it may not set properly.

Solution: Add cream or milk slowly, ยฝ teaspoon at a time, to reach a pourable consistency.

Mistake: Improper Storage

Why it matters: Improper storage can lead to stale, dry bars.

Solution: Store in an airtight container at room temperature, or freeze in layers separated by parchment paper.

Storage Instructions

To preserve freshness and texture, proper storage is key.

Room Temperature:

  • Store in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
  • Keep away from direct sunlight or heat to prevent melting.

Freezing:

  • Wrap individual bars in plastic wrap or parchment paper.
  • Place wrapped bars in a freezer-safe zip-top bag or container.
  • Freeze for up to 3 months.
  • Thaw at room temperature for 15โ€“20 minutes before serving.

Stacking Tip:

  • Place parchment or wax paper between layers to prevent sticking.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Can I use homemade banana pudding instead of instant mix?

You can, but it may alter the texture. Instant pudding mix provides flavor without adding too much moisture. If using homemade pudding, ensure it is thick and well-chilled before incorporating.

What if I donโ€™t have vanilla wafers?

Substitute with graham crackers, shortbread cookies, or even digestive biscuits. Choose a crunchy, mildly sweet cookie to complement the banana flavor.

Why did my treats turn out hard?

This usually happens when marshmallows are overheated or the mixture is pressed too firmly into the pan. Melt slowly and press lightly to maintain chewiness.

Can I make these gluten-free?

Yes, use certified gluten-free crisp rice cereal, vanilla wafers, and pudding mix. Always verify labels for gluten-free certification.

Can I add chocolate or banana chips?

Absolutely. Mix-ins like white chocolate chips, banana chips, or mini chocolate chips work well. Add them once the marshmallow mixture cools slightly to avoid melting.

How do I get clean cuts?

Let the bars cool completely and the glaze set. Use a sharp knife, wiping clean between each cut. For neater edges, refrigerate for 15 minutes before slicing.

Is the vanilla glaze necessary?

Itโ€™s optional but recommended. The glaze adds sweetness and visual appeal. You can substitute with melted white chocolate or skip it for a less sweet version.
